@@ -35,31 +35,50 @@
#define FUTEX_LOCK_PI 6
#define FUTEX_UNLOCK_PI 7
#define FUTEX_TRYLOCK_PI 8
+#define FUTEX_PRIVATE_FLAG 128
+
+/* Values for 'private' parameter of locking macros. Yes, the
+ definition seems to be backwards. But it is not. The bit will be
+ reversed before passing to the system call. */
+#define LLL_PRIVATE 0
+#define LLL_SHARED FUTEX_PRIVATE_FLAG
+
+
+#if !defined NOT_IN_libc || defined IS_IN_rtld
+/* In libc.so or ld.so all futexes are private. */
+# ifdef __ASSUME_PRIVATE_FUTEX
+# define __lll_private_flag(fl, private) \
+ ((fl) | FUTEX_PRIVATE_FLAG)
+# else
+# define __lll_private_flag(fl, private) \
+ ((fl) | THREAD_GETMEM (THREAD_SELF, header.private_futex))
+# endif
+#else
+# ifdef __ASSUME_PRIVATE_FUTEX
+# define __lll_private_flag(fl, private) \
+ (((fl) | FUTEX_PRIVATE_FLAG) ^ (private))
+# else
+# define __lll_private_flag(fl, private) \
+ (__builtin_constant_p (private) \
+ ? ((private) == 0 \
+ ? ((fl) | THREAD_GETMEM (THREAD_SELF, header.private_futex)) \
+ : (fl)) \
+ : ((fl) | (((private) ^ FUTEX_PRIVATE_FLAG) \
+ & THREAD_GETMEM (THREAD_SELF, header.private_futex))))
+# endif
+#endif
